M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this impressive book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
subjects
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
changes in
e-learning technology are providing the means for
people
in nations all around the world
to participate in online courses.
These massively open online courses are
commonly free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
topics that
e-learning technology institutions
are having to deal with
more than ever because online learning technology is
developing so fast.
How can stakeholders
certify that
the quality of these
massively open online courses is
tolerable?
How can stakeholders
guarantee that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online MOOC classes?
What different strategies are being used by
organizations like
Udacity to conduct these massive open online courses?
What assessment strategies and original teaching practices are optimal?
How can organizations
deal with the issues of
inadequate
learner motivation and high
attrition?
